
What is Spp?


Taiwanese slang for a nerd. Stands for si piao piao

She's so SPP. (ta name spp)

See nerd, dork, lkk, dufus, autistic, ponte


an acronym for "Stanky Pissy Pussy". Sometimes, females dont wipe after being and it leaves a smell of almost dried up pee. It's horrible!

"Since they didnt have any toilet paper in the bathroom, I'm suffering from SPP"


Random Words:

1. 1.meaning embarrassing you're so not hilar, how embar. See stephanie..
1. An infection usually associated with surgery that can spread through the body and cause death. BTW its very contagious gl all you docto..
1. The act of dropping a fat mud monkey into someones mouth, then dipping your balls directly into the assaulted mouth. Man, lastnight whe..